GH Research PLC is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company dedicated to transforming the lives of patients by developing a practice-changing treatment for depression. Its initial focus is on developing novel and proprietary mebufotenin therapies for the treatment of patients with Treatment-Resistant Depression, or TRD. Its portfolio currently includes GH001, a proprietary inhalable mebufotenin product candidate, and GH002, a proprietary intravenous mebufotenin product candidate. The group has only a single segment: Research and Development.
Hello Group Inc provides mobile-based social networking services. It enables users to establish and expand social relationships based on location and interests. Its platform includes the Momo mobile application and a variety of related features, functionalities, tools, and services that it provides to users, customers, and platform partners. The company derives its revenue from live video services, value-added services, mobile marketing services, mobile games, and other services. It operates in three segments: Momo's service lines, Tantan's service lines, and QOOL's service lines, out of which Momo's service lines segment derives the majority of revenue.
